Beach Reading Essentials in Narragansett

Finding out about this summer's must-reads and more

Posted

Husband and wife duo Edward and Sharon S. Mazze own Pier Marketplace’s beloved bookstore, stationery and gift shop, Curiosity & Mischief. Sharon gives us the scoop on the store and its prime proximity to Narragansett’s beach loving bookworms.

How long have you been in Narragansett?
We’ve owned the store for six years. I used to work as a sales representative for manufacturers of gift items, greeting cards and stationery. For eight years, I represented 45 different lines of products. I’ve also owned retail stores in North Carolina and Pennsylvania. Edward is a Distinguished University Professor of Business Admin- istration and the former Dean of the School of Business at URI.

What’s in the name, Curiosity & Mischief?

We named the store for our two children when they were young - curiosity for our daughter, mischief for our son.

What books are beachgoers diving into this year?
We carry a wide variety of local history books on Narragansett and Rhode Island. Other summer selections include Prague Winter by Madeleine Albright, The Obituary Writer by Rhode Island writer Ann Hood and Citizens of London by Lynne Olson.

You carry a wide selection of local products. Give us some of your customers’ favorites.
We have pictures, photographs, crafts, books and gift items from Rhode Island and the New England area. Customer favorites include photographs of Narragansett taken by both Elaine Stannard and Marc Stuart, prints of historic sites around Rhode Island and other New England villages by graphic artist Donna M. Ives, and books by Rock Village Publishing detailing interesting historical events in Rhode Island.

What do you love most about Pier Marketplace in the summer?
Pier Marketplace provides us with an opportunity to see long-time customers who come to Narragansett seasonally and newcomers visiting for the day. Outside of the summer months, Pier Marketplace remains busy with weddings, conventions and visitors to URI. We’re working on making Pier Marketplace a year-round shopping experience for Narragansett residents, Rhode Islanders and day-trippers from Connecticut and Massachusetts

Do you host any summertime events?
Every so often we have authors and artists come in to sign their works. Throughout the year, our store serves as a place where customers become friends and share stories of Narragansett’s history.

What are some of your customer’s favorite gift items?
Some favorite gift items are the Byers’ Choice Carolers, Demdaco gift items, Screencraft coasters and magnets of local historical landmarks, Carruth Studio’s garden plaques and Helen Eddy greeting cards, along with our Quotable Journals Palm Press products.

What books are on your summer must-read list?
Summer must-read list includes The Space Between Us by Thrity Umrigar and Sandcastle Girls by Chris Bohjalian.
